Stability Analysis on Tailings Dam under the Action of Vibration Waves

Abstract: According to the working conditions, the site vibration test method, dam risk analysis method, seepage simulation method and stability analysis method are adopted to analyze the tailings dam stability under the action of blasting vibration waves, and determine the main factors that affect the safety of tailings dam, and determine the security boundary conditions of tailing dam under different operating conditions. The research results indicate that, under the proposed vibration conditions the tailings dam is not safe when vibration velocity is 12 cm/s, and 6.0 cm/s is the maximum security allowed vibration velocity.
